Are you a seasoned project manager who thrives on complexity, clear governance, and high-stakes regulatory deadlines? Unilever is looking for a Senior Project Manager Packaging to lead the cross-business PPWR 2026 compliance program, an essential role ensuring the organisation is fully audit-ready for the new EU Packaging & Packaging Waste Regulation.

In this position, you will drive the end-to-end PPWR 2026 program: data collection, supplier engagement, governance, digital enablement and documentation for regulatory compliance. You will bring together teams across R&D, Procurement, Regulatory Affairs, Digital, Legal and Packaging to deliver one unified compliance strategy.

Responsibilities:
  • Develop and lead the integrated PPWR 2026 program plan, milestones and critical path;
  • Coordinate cross-functional workstreams across all business groups;
  • Build and maintain a solid governance model and report to the EU R&D & Procurement SteerCo;
  • Ensure complete and timely availability of all data required for the Declaration of Conformity and Technical Documentation;
  • Identify risks and interdependencies, and escalate issues proactively;
  • Align harmonised supplier data templates with Procurement, Packaging R&D and Regulatory teams;
  • Shape requirements for digital data systems to support audit readiness;
  • Manage external consultants, contractors, and PMO resources;
  • Track resource needs across functions and support funding discussions;
  • Deliver clear and concise progress updates, dashboards, and decision papers for senior stakeholders.
You will ensure Unilever is fully prepared, compliant, and audit ready by 12 August 2026. Your leadership will establish a robust, scalable compliance framework that supports all business groups moving forward.
